Capsular contracture is the most frequent complication following breast augmentation, prompting many revision surgeries. Its prevention has evolved through precise surgical technique, antimicrobial measures, and the use of innovative materials. Advances in breast reconstruction-from submuscular and dual-plane to prepectoral placement-have shaped modern contracture management. Acellular dermal matrices and biosynthetic scaffolds like poly-4-hydroxybutyrate (P4HB) have proven effective in reducing contracture rates, with P4HB offering benefits such as lower costs and improved pocket stability. Today, the combination of prepectoral positioning, advanced matrices/scaffolds, and strict antimicrobial protocols allows for consistent and successful prevention and treatment of capsular contracture.
